希臘文詞彙 #1438 的意思

heautou {heh-ow-too'} (including all other cases)

from a reflexive pronoun otherwise obsolete and the genitive case
(dative case or accusative case) of 846;; pron
AV - himself 110, themselves 57, yourselves 36, ourselves 20,
his 19, their 15, itself 9, misc 73; 339
1) himself, herself, itself, themselves
